41-year-old Nicholas Kevin Chew was arrested after he sent a threatening text message to his girlfriend's friend. He had propositioned the 37-year-old woman for sex and she refused while reminding him that she was a lesbian.

He responded by texting back: "I will blow your [effing] house up." Chew told police that he was only joking with her and the whole thing was just a misunderstanding. Cops charged him with committing written threats to kill or do bodily injury, a felony.
